  <abstract>The basis of this study comprises the multitemporal classification of Landsat imagery to detect, delineate, and map the conversion of land use in Dong Anh district, Hanoi, 1992 - 2001. Thus, the aim of this study was to produce both current and past land use and land cover maps of this areas from recent and historic satellite imagery spanning the period of study to detect and map this land conversion. The land use category includes agricultural, urban areas, bare land and water body, and it was monitor through a nested hierarchy of land cover. Tasseled Cap Transformation techniques are applied to extract the land cover map. The linkage between land use change and socioeconomic data to understand patterns of development also was studied. Field assessments confirm a high overall accuracy of the land use change map (85 %). Results indicate that urban areas have increased while the agricultural lands have decreased between 1992 and 2001.</abstract>
